I am a 2 dimensional shape that had 5 obtuse angles

Answer:

A pentagon.

Step-by-step explanation:

A pentagon is a 5-sided polygon. Its interior angles each are equivalent to 108°.

108° ≥ 90°,  so the angles are obtuse.

Therefore, a 2-D shape with 5 obtuse angles is a pentagon.
